8/ My assumptions (terse): • Sustained disruption (6–24 mo) • Partial (not 30% like some say) but persistent Qatar helium loss • No new helium supply step-change • 2–6 mo fab inventories → ~4–6 mo inflection • Helium critical for key etch/cooling steps (no true substitute) • HBM = binding constraint (SK hynix/Samsung concentration) • AI output = min(GPU, HBM) • LNG = secondary (cost/grid pressure, not immediate outage) • Korea/Taiwan have a buffer via nuclear, coal, alt LNG • No demand collapse (AI stays supply-constrained) • Gradual throughput decline, not sudden failure • Limited substitution + partial recycling gains only

7/ CIO implications: AI systems get hit twice: GPU supply tightens AND HBM constrains completion. Hedge now: • Lock AI capacity early • Diversify cloud/providers • Prioritize high-ROI workloads • Optimize token efficiency This is no longer just a software scaling problem.
